Why is Radon Dangerous?

Radon can be found abundantly in the soil surrounding your home and can enter through basements, crawl spaces, and cracks in a building’s foundations. Radon gas is a byproduct of the radioactive decay of uranium and radium, generated by the differences in air pressure and temperature between the home and the air outside.

Low levels may not pose a large threat, however high levels have shown to raise the risk factor of individuals developing lung cancer in the future. Next to cigarette smoking, radon gas is the 2nd leading cause of lung cancer. It is also shown to cause respiratory problems in children.

Home Radon Test

Due to the fact that radon gas is colorless, odorless, and tasteless, the only way to measure it is through the use of proper testing. For this reason, we offer radon mitigation testing for your safety and to offer you peace of mind in your home or office.

There are two forms of radon testing, active and passive. Active sampling devices constantly and consistently measure the levels of radon in a portion of your home. Passive devices collect samples over a period of time and submitted to a lab for analysis. Both methods will help you determine your level of risk.
